At a time when most large scale US manufacturers outsourced production to South America or the Far East, Earl Beard put his belief in “American Made” founding Earl’s Apparel in 1972 and launching Stan Ray as a brand. He created a company that would specialise in the production of military grade cotton sateen garments, natural drill pants and painter coveralls.
The company's principles remain the same as the day Earl founded Stan Ray, to offer a good service and provide high quality, durable, comfortable and affordable garments all made in the manufacturing facility in Crockett, Texas in the USA.
